What Does ESW Stand For?
ESW stands for Electroslag Welding
Electroslag Welding (ESW) is a high-productivity, arc welding process primarily used for joining thick sections of structural steel. It involves the melting of the base materials using heat generated from an electric arc and the resistance of a molten slag, which provides thermal insulation and enhances weld quality. ESW is characterized by its ability to produce strong, deep welds with minimal distortion, making it ideal for applications in heavy construction, shipbuilding, and industrial fabrication.
